util/format: Add some NEON intrinsics-based u_format_unpack.

In looking at the profile of dEQP, GLES3 was spending 5-10% of its time in
ReadPixels, and almost all of that is b8g8r8a8_unorm8.  It's really slow
because we're getting about 47MB/s by doing uncached reads 32 bits at a
time in the code-generated unpack.  If we use NEON to generate larger bus
transactions, we can speed things up to 136MB/s.  In comparison, raw
ldr/str read/writes with no byte swapping can hit a max of 216MB/sec.

+
+#include <u_format.h>
+
+#if (defined(PIPE_ARCH_AARCH64) || defined(PIPE_ARCH_ARM)) && !defined NO_FORMAT_ASM
+
+/* armhf builds default to vfp, not neon, and refuses to compile neon intrinsics
+ * unless you tell it "no really".
+ */
+#ifdef PIPE_ARCH_ARM
+#pragma GCC target ("fpu=neon")
+#endif
+
+#include <arm_neon.h>
+#include "u_format_pack.h"
+#include "util/u_cpu_detect.h"
+
+static void
+util_format_b8g8r8a8_unorm_unpack_rgba_8unorm_neon(uint8_t *restrict dst, const uint8_t *restrict src, unsigned width)
+{
+   while (width >= 16) {
+      uint8x16x4_t load = vld4q_u8(src);
+      uint8x16x4_t swap = { .val = { load.val[2], load.val[1], load.val[0], load.val[3] } };
+      vst4q_u8(dst, swap);
+      width -= 16;
+      dst += 16 * 4;
+      src += 16 * 4;
+   }
+   if (width)
+      util_format_b8g8r8a8_unorm_unpack_rgba_8unorm(dst, src, width);
+}
+
+static const struct util_format_unpack_description util_format_unpack_descriptions_neon[] = {
+   [PIPE_FORMAT_B8G8R8A8_UNORM] = {
+      .unpack_rgba_8unorm = &util_format_b8g8r8a8_unorm_unpack_rgba_8unorm_neon,
+      .unpack_rgba = &util_format_b8g8r8a8_unorm_unpack_rgba_float,
+   },
+};
+
+const struct util_format_unpack_description *
+util_format_unpack_description_neon(enum pipe_format format)
+{
+   /* CPU detect for NEON support.  On arm64, it's implied. */
+#ifdef PIPE_ARCH_ARM
+   if (!util_get_cpu_caps()->has_neon)
+      return NULL;
+#endif
+
+   if (format >= ARRAY_SIZE(util_format_unpack_descriptions_neon))
+      return NULL;
+
+   if (!util_format_unpack_descriptions_neon[format].unpack_rgba)
+      return NULL;
+
+   return &util_format_unpack_descriptions_neon[format];
+}
+
+#endif /* PIPE_ARCH_AARCH64 | PIPE_ARCH_ARM */
